Hello everyone. Recently I started to study Java for android and many questions arose. One of them is that I cannot figure out how to send a post request using the OkHttp3 library. Simple post without json. If there are examples, tutorials, etc. I would like to read.

// send a request through the client
OkHttpClient client = new OkHttpClient ();
// put the request parameters in the formBody
RequestBody formBody = new FormBody.Builder ()
.add ("message", "Your message")
.build ();
// create a request specifying the address and parameters
Request request = new Request.Builder ()
.url ("http://www.foo.bar/index.php")
.post (formBody)
.build ();
// execute the request synchronously, in the thread in which we call execute
try {
Response response = client.newCall (request) .execute ();
String serverAnswer = response.body (). String ();
} catch (IOException e) {
e.printStackTrace ();
}
// execute the request asynchronously
client.newCall (request) .enqueue (new Callback () {
@Override
public void onFailure (Request request, IOException e) {
//IMPORTANT! This is not the main thread, you cannot change the UI from here, you need to switch to the UI thread
e.printStackTrace ();
}
@Override
public void onResponse (Response response) throws IOException {
//IMPORTANT! This is not the main thread, you cannot change the UI from here, you need to switch to the UI thread
String serverAnswer = response.body (). String ();
}
});
